Re: 2k+ Heavy Duty Tranny Questions

Car has returned now from the shop, New transmission, the same HD type, $2,534 after said and done. I'm still amazed the dealer was cheapest in town, not to mention most people just wanted to rebuild the current tranny. Bonus, the new one has a 3 year, 100,000 mile warrenty.

Now the car needs some front pads in a few thousand miles and cosmetic fixing and it'll be good to go for awhile. Assuming of course the engine stays strong as it has been.
